Gothenberg Sweden Car 79

79 is an electric trolley car built in 1912 by ASEA. It ran in Gothenberg, Sweden.

It is typical of continental European trolleys, many of which to this day are single truck and double ended. It was heavily built in order to pull trains of up to three cars.

Car 79 last operated in 1962 on the South Brooklyn Railway. Shortly after that time the car went to the Edaville Railroad. In 1987 Edaville no longer needed the car, so TMNY acquired it and moved it to Kingston.

Dimensions: 35'-0" x 7'-6" x 11'-7", Seating Capacity: 20.
